Why do landscapers miss so many calls?
The whole crew, including you, is in the field all day — mowing, blowing, hauling, with equipment roaring and gloves on. Nobody can stop to answer the phone, and the calls don't politely spread themselves out. They cluster in the spring rush and the fall cleanup season, exactly when you're least able to pick up. Every quote request that hits voicemail during peak season is a homeowner who's already dialing the next lawn company before you call back.
Handling the seasonal surge without hiring
You could staff up an office team for the spring rush, but then you're paying salaries through the slow months too. The AI receptionist scales the other way:
- Unlimited parallel calls: on your busiest signup day, every caller is answered at once — no busy signal, no queue.
- Consistent intake: every caller gets the same questions, so estimates are scoped correctly the first time.
- No seasonal payroll swings: flat monthly cost whether it's peak May or quiet January.
